Backpack Brawl is a 2D medieval fantasy auto-battler for iOS and Android that focuses on tactical inventory management and 1v1 PvP combat.

Velocity

Maintenance developmentperformanceUX improvementsShow more...

The app has shipped only two releases in the last 113 days, indicating a maintenance-focused development cycle. The latest release focused on balance adjustments and UI stability rather than new content or features. Development activity has been stagnant for nearly four months, with no evidence of live-ops events or significant feature expansion. The current cadence suggests a focus on basic upkeep rather than active growth.

FAQ

Is Backpack Brawl pay-to-win?
Users report that paid characters often dominate the meta, creating a barrier for free-to-play players in ranked modes.
Can I play Backpack Brawl offline?
Yes, the game supports offline play, allowing users to maintain progress without a constant connection.
How do I unlock new heroes?
Currently, hero acquisition relies heavily on microtransactions, which is a frequent point of frustration for players seeking gameplay-based unlock paths.
Are there alternatives to Backpack Brawl?
Players looking for similar strategy experiences often explore other auto-battlers, though Backpack Brawl's specific grid-based inventory system is its primary differentiator.
